This class builds on material taught in PS 301 and
is for experienced Photoshop users. In this class, students
will learn state-of-the art techniques for perfecting
digital photographs using Photoshop CS3 and gain mastery
over the complete Raw imaging workflow.
Topics covered include:
- Current digital photography workflow from capture
to print.
- Professional compositing, retouching and color correction
techniques.
- Resizing images with confidence.
- Using Channel calculations to build Masks.
- Advanced Layer blending.
- Working in Lab color mode.
- Using Smart Objects in the Raw workflow.
- Third-party plug-ins and add-ons for Photoshop.
